I'm playing the Seleuc's at the moment and finding it all too easy. I'm fighting both the Brutii and the Scipii at the moment and I use the pincushion method. That is silvershield phalanx, when I engage the romans I send Kataphraktoi at their back...and the momentum carries tha poor units onto my pointy sticks....never seen units die so quickly.
Another method is the steamroller.....just charge your kataphraktois down hill, they will...eh...steamroller everything in their path. The romans once stationed their army sideways down a hill and I managed to place my 2 kataphraktoi units at their flank while I brought my Silver pikes to their front and then I sent the Kat's steamrollering through the flank of the roman army and they just kept going and going and going until they burst through the other flank of the roman armyBy that time of course the romans were running away like the girly men they are.
